Last week, we shared the news of a special little boy who gave up his money for Walt Disney World in order to help evacuees from Hurricane Dorian by giving up the money he was saving for his trip to purchase hot dogs, chips and water for people who left their homes in preparation for the major storm. Now, it seems this boy got the ultimate surprise for his good deed, a trip to Walt Disney World!
Jermaine Bell, the thoughtful six-year-old from Jacksonville, FL spent more than a year saving money for an upcoming birthday trip to the Walt Disney World Resort. However, when news broke that Hurricane Dorian was headed to the East Coast and many FL residents were being told to leave their homes in search of shelter, Bell decided to empty his piggy bank (his Walt Disney World trip fund) and serve these residents snacks for their evacuation free of charge.
Since the news of Bell’s good deed broke, millions of people around the country have been inspired by the young boy’s incredible act of selflessness, including the big mouse himself. In reward of Bell’s good deed, this past Sunday, Sept. 8, when Jermaine was celebrating his seventh birthday, Mickey Mouse and a group of Walt Disney World cast members made a surprise visit to tell Jermaine that he and his family are going to get to go on a Walt Disney World trip after all!

Disney is reportedly treating the family to a VIP getaway at the Orlando resort later this month and will continue to be sharing on Bell’s special surprise as the company offers the kind boy and his family the trip of a lifetime.
